Abstract
We argue that if gravitational interactions play an important role in the amplification and transfer of turbulent energy between sub-clouds of different scales in a GMC, then the Second Law of Thermodynamics requires that the transfer occur from smaller to larger scales, and hence that the seed-energy be injected on relatively small scales.
